Days after Deputy President William Ruto accused sections of the media of being biased against him and his Kenya Kwanza team, ODM leader Raila Odinga has moved to the defense of the media
Speaking at the Bomas of Kenya, moments after being cleared by the IEBC to run in the August 9 polls, Raila said that the media is free to choose what they broadcast and should not be directed on how to do their work
Raila noted that all political candidates should be prepared to be questioned, vilified, praised, and held accountable by the media.
He said the freedom of expression allows the media to censor whatever they want to broadcast
On Saturday, DP Ruto had accused some media houses of being used to paint a negative image of his Kenya Kwanza team and giving too much airtime to his main competitor Raila Odinga.
